Belgium’s car market remained in negative territory in February 2026, but the latest data point to a clear moderation in the downturn. Year-over-year car registrations fell 7.70% in February, an improvement from January 2026, when registrations had slumped 18.70% compared with a year earlier. The figures were updated on 3 March 2026.
The data are based on year-over-year comparisons, with each month measured against the same month a year before. While the sector is still shrinking, the smaller decline in February suggests some stabilization after the sharp contraction recorded at the start of the year.
